How Much Does Office Relocating Cost?
When considering the cost of relocating offices in Joliet, there are several factors to consider. Local moves, for instance, typically cost less than long-distance or international relocations due to the shorter distances involved. However, the complexity of the move, such as the size and weight of items being shift and any special handling requirements, can also significantly impact the cost.

Office movers in Joliet, IL handle packing, labeling, furniture disassembly, cubicle breakdown, IT equipment relocation, secure file transport, and coordinated setup at your new location. Crews are typically 2 to 6 movers depending on office size. Factors affecting scope and cost include square footage, number of workstations, stairs or freight elevators, long-carry distance, parking access, and weekend scheduling. Most local office moves in Joliet range from $1,500 to $8,000+ depending on size and complexity. A small suite with basic furniture may require 3 to 4 movers for 6 to 8 hours, while larger offices increase labor and truck needs. Costs depend on inventory volume, packing needs, elevator access, building restrictions, distance within Will County, and specialty items like safes or server racks. A small office move within Joliet typically takes 1 to 2 days, while mid-sized corporate relocations may require 2 to 5 days, especially if done in phases. Timing depends on workspace size, number of movers assigned, packing requirements, elevator reservations, loading dock access, and traffic along I-55 and I-80 corridors. Weather conditions in winter can also slow transport. After-hours or weekend scheduling is common to reduce business disruption.
Yes. Professional office movers use anti-static wrapping, padded crates, and structured labeling systems to relocate servers, networking racks, copiers, and specialized electronics. Crew size and handling methods depend on equipment weight, disconnect and reconnect requirements, stair access, and secure transport needs. For interstate relocations, carriers must comply with FMCSA regulations regarding cargo protection and valuation coverage. Reputable movers near me in Joliet must carry proper licensing and insurance. Local and intrastate movers operating in Illinois follow Illinois Commerce Commission requirements, while interstate office relocations fall under FMCSA authority and USDOT registration. Always verify proof of insurance, workers compensation coverage, and written estimates. Compliance protects against liability related to property damage, building requirements, and cargo valuation disputes during commercial relocations.
Yes. Many office movers provide full packing, labeled inventory systems, and short or long-term storage solutions. Storage may be useful during lease gaps, renovation delays, or phased relocations. Climate-controlled options protect electronics and paper records from humidity or temperature swings. Pricing depends on volume stored, crate requirements, access frequency, and storage duration.
